Leather sofas need to be properly maintained to avoid cracking or fading over time However, you don't have to shell out a lot of money to keep yours looking brand new. Regular cleaning and a quick wipe down with distilled water or a commercial leather cleaner is enough to keep your furniture in tip-top form. You can purchase leather conditioners to restore the natural oils in your leather. This will help prolong the life of your furniture.

A darker color of leather, such as black, will also prolong the lifespan of your sofa. Shades that are lighter tend to fade over time, especially when exposed to direct sun for extended periods of time. When looking for a leather sofa that has 4 seats, choose options made from top-grain and full-grain. These kinds of leather are more durable and more durable than split-grain which is less expensive, but may will not last and will wear out over time. It is also recommended to avoid faux leather sofas, which are crafted using polyurethane, and don't offer the same feel as real leather.

Keep in mind that while leather is easy to clean and durable, it's temperature-sensitive. It can dry out in direct sunlight and become hot to the touch, so it's recommended to put your couch in a shady space or cover it with a light throw blanket.
